Новости

Хотим поделиться приятной новостью.
Наш сайт заключил соглашение с хостингом https://lite.host на автоматическую установку движка Rotor

Для установки движка необходимо при регистрации ввести промокод ROTORCMS
Наш сайт обновлен на новую версию движка Rotor 8.0
Обновление пока только для тестирования, локализация на английском языке еще не полная
С Новым Годом! (31.12.18 / 19:44)
С Новым Годом!
От компа ты оторвись,
Наш серьезный программист!
Сколько можно, в самом деле,
В мире жить сетей и цифр!

Оглянись скорей вокруг,
Сколько может быть подруг!
Выключай свой жесткий диск,
И пройдись, повеселись!

Сходи с милой в ресторан,
Посети побольше стран!
Жизнью этой наслаждайся,
Даже, если вдруг аврал!

Счастлив будь, всегда любим,
И ни в чем непобедим!
С Новым Годом, всех поздравляем и напоминаем, что с 1 по 10 января, вы можете получить СЮРПРИЗ!
Представляем новую версию движка для сайтов Rotor 7.5
В этой версии исправлено множество мелких ошибок, благодаря пользователям движка и нашего сайта, внедрена модульная система, подробнее на форуме
А также новые более удобные приватные сообщения
Объявляем конкурс для разработчиков
Создай свой модуль для движка Rotor и получи от недели рекламы на главной странице сайта
Если модуль будет очень хороший, то срок рекламы может быть увеличен до 1 месяца на всех страницах сайта
По всем вопросам связанных с разработкой модулей можно обращаться в тему на форуме
https://visavi.net/topics/44108
Анонсируем модульную систему в движке Rotor
В ближайшем релизе в движке появится полноценная модульная система
Модули можно будет включать, выключать и обновлять
Для работы модуля не нужно производить никаких действий с системными файлами
Разве что добавить ссылку на страницу модуля
В модулях есть свои роуты, контроллеры, модели, шаблоны, миграции и даже статичные файлы (Картинки, css, js и другое)
При установке модуля в админке происходит выполнение миграций если они есть
Статичные файлы подключаются через создание симлинка, которые также создаются при установке автоматически
В общем модули отделены от системы и при обновлении движка это никак не затронет модули
Новые приватные сообщения
На сайт добавлены новые более удобные приватные сообщений в виде диалогов
Убраны все ограничения на количество полученных и отправленных сообщений
Также новые сообщения помечаются значком Новое
В списке диалогов показывается короткое последнее сообщение
Приглашаем попробовать
Так как до этого не было маркера Новое, все текущие сообщения считаются прочитанными
Сделано очень много изменений улучшающие архитектуру движка и сильно увеличивающие быстродействие.
Новые более быстрые роуты nikic/FastRoute, кэширование и группировка роутов, возврат ошибки 405
Внедрен Dependency Injection, это позволит подключать в контроллеры необходимые вам классы, можно посмотреть на примере классов Request и Validator
Получение реального ip cloudflare с проверкой
Исправлена загрузка файлов с длинным названием
Оптимизировано обновление курса валют
Исправлено сохранение настроек
Добавлен вывод короны рядом с ником админа
Добавлена проверка ссылок в гостевой книге для гостей, если есть ссылка в тексте сообщения гость об этом информируется, а сообщение не добавляется
Вынесено в настройки количество баллов для размещения рекламы
Объединен раздел статистики и информации, дополнен раздел FAQ
Удален лишний вызов setBody в функции отправки писем
Добавлен вывод частично скрытого email при восстановлении пароля, это позволит вспомнить на какой email ждать письма
Добавлены подсказки при восстановлении пароля о том, что если письмо не приходит, можно обратиться в поддержку
Добавлена возможность отправлять код для подтверждения регистрации повторно, а также есть возможность отправки письма на новый адрес
Добавлена страница просмотр ошибок 405 в админке
Не авторизованным не показывается голосования за пост
Упростил вызов контроллеров, убрал вызов некоторых магических методов
Добавлена команда очистки роутов, команда автоматически запускается в композере
Поправлен вызов меню и вывод даты новости
Добавлена ссылка на профиль при ответе по кнопке
Исправлена ошибка при ответе от гостя
И еще много мелких правок и оптимизации

Движок очень легко и быстро ставится на сайт,
распаковываете архив на сайт, заходите по адресу /install/index.php заполняете все поля и готово!
Сделано очень много изменений улучшающие архитектуру движка и сильно увеличивающие быстродействие.
Все это пока необходимо протестировать, на нашем сайте, поэтому релиза для скачивания версии 7.4 пока еще нет (Кому не терпится на гитхабе https://github.com/visavi/rotor можно посмотреть все изменения)

Итак что изменено и что нового:
Новые более быстрые роуты nikic/FastRoute, кэширование и группировка роутов, возврат ошибки 405
Внедрен Dependency Injection, это позволит подключать в контроллеры необходимые вам классы, можно посмотреть на примере классов Request и Validator
Получение реального ip cloudflare с проверкой
Исправлена загрузка файлов с длинным названием
Оптимизировано обновление курса валют
Исправлено сохранение настроек
Добавлен вывод короны рядом с ником админа
Добавлена проверка ссылок в гостевой книге для гостей, если есть ссылка в тексте сообщения гость об этом информируется, а сообщение не добавляется
Вынесено в настройки количество баллов для размещения рекламы
Объединен раздел статистики и информации, дополнен раздел FAQ
Удален лишний вызов setBody в функции отправки писем
Добавлен вывод частично скрытого email при восстановлении пароля, это позволит вспомнить на какой email ждать письма
Добавлены подсказки при восстановлении пароля о том, что если письмо не приходит, можно обратиться в поддержку
Добавлена возможность отправлять код для подтверждения регистрации повторно, а также есть возможность отправки письма на новый адрес
Добавлена страница просмотр ошибок 405 в админке
И еще много мелких правок и оптимизации
Подключен webpack (12.07.18 / 16:33)
Подключен webpack
Для тех кто пользуется версией с github появилась возможно использовать webpack, можно автоматически подключать модули с npmjs.com, работать с sass и less, сжимать картинки и файлы
RSS
Последние комментарии